Hey,
Just picked up a couple of the Rap X-Rap Xtreme Action Slashbaits, they look like a really good pike lure, especially earlier in the year. Kind of a hybrid stickbait/Shad Rap/Skitter Pop all in one.

4 inch body, but with the dressed tail the lure profile is pushing 6 inches. Suspending bait that runs 4-6 feet deep darting around, and rolls on a pause. Seems to have "pike" written all over it while coming over the top of emerging weeds in the early season.

Has anyone used these? Could very well be my opener bait!

I like the X-rap a lot for walleyes and pike early in the year. The pike seem to like a ripping/jerky action...lots of stop and go. The walleyes seem to like a slow, steady retrieve. My favorite for pike, like some others have said, is the husky.

This Xtreme Action Slashbait is supposed to do exactly what you said with rippin' and jerkin' action. The original X-Raps are a bit more rounded with a longer lip.

As said above, I really do like the Husky Js, nice too since they double as great Fall walleye baits, even in the 12s and 14s.

I've had decent luck with the X-rap since it came out a few years ago. Last year I got a northern on my first cast of the year with one. Made me smile. The slash and pause seems to be particularly effective early in the year. This seems to work even better for bass. Never caught a walleye on one which surprises me.

I try it every once in a while later on in the summer. I still get hits, but I have far better cranks when it's warmer.

Deep husky [jerk-bait] has been money for pike casting and trolling the last 2 years. I'm sadly retiring my favorite. The finish and paint is badly peeling off. I will be happy to shell out for a replacement though.
